About The Position

Chicago Public Media is seeking an Accounting Manager to lead daily accounting operations, ensuring accounting compliance and control. This role bridges technical GAAP compliance with operational excellence, overseeing the general ledger, driving month-end close, and maintaining audit readiness. The Accounting Manager will manage three direct reports and provide accounting support across the organization. Responsibilities

  • Maintain general ledger by monitoring and ensuring accuracy of accounting transactions, journal entries, and reconciliations performed by the Accounting Supervisor, Staff Accountants, Senior Accounts Payable Coordinator, and Senior Revenue Coordinator.
  • Lead the close operations of the accounting team, ensuring that the team adheres to a prescribed close calendar.
  • Oversee Accounts Payable and Fixed Assets subledger close.
  • Lead monthly departmental review meetings to analyze variances, establish accruals, and document corrections in preparation of monthly financial reporting.
  • Partner in preparation of monthly financial statements and variance analysis for CEO financial reporting package.
  • Lead accounting support and ensure readiness for CPM’s annual financial audit, tax filings, and regulatory and grantor reporting.
  • Assist with corporate sponsorship financial operations, as needed.
  • Participate in ACH approval and initiate wire transfers, as needed.
